mysql 中文資料插入

2022-09-08 21:48:19 字數 351 閱讀 1255

如何將中文資料插入到mysql資料庫。

step1, 要保證資料庫支援中文。

create database jd1301db default character set utf8;

step2,

資料庫連線字串:jdbc:mysql://localhost:3306/jd1301db?useunicode=

true&characterencoding=utf8

因為某些mysql的jdbc驅動程式不能夠進行正確地編碼

(這些驅動缺省會使用iso-8859-1來進行編碼,即

unicode-->iso8859-1),所以,需要告訴這些驅動正確

地編碼。

mysql不能插入中文資料

上次遇到的是向mysql插入中文資料,中文資料亂碼了。這次直接就不能插入中文資料了!參考博文 總結 檢查資料表所有欄位的狀態 show full columns from 表名 發現collation項非utf8,修改它!兩處的欄位名要相同的 alter table 表名 change 欄位名 欄位...

php插入資料 mysql 中文亂碼

1 在php頁面中寫入以下內容 mysql query set names utf8 connect 或者 mysql set charset utf8 conn 2 資料庫一定是和php頁面具有相同的編碼格式,此處用utf8 3 在php內容中加入 echo 能夠有效的改變顯示頁面時出現亂碼,如果...

MySQL 插入中文資料出錯解決

下面是四種解決方式 第三種解決方式最為直接簡單 1.檢視mysql伺服器編碼格式show variables like char 修改編碼格式第一種my.ini,第二種set name utf8 2.修改資料庫表的編碼格式 alter table 表名 character set utf8 3.修改...